FremontRecruiter Since 2001
the smart solution for Fremont jobs

Software Engineer for AI assistant for watsonx Orchestrate

Company: IBM Computing
Location: San Jose
Posted on: October 17, 2024

Job Description:

IBM Software Engineer for AI Assistant for watsonx Orchestrate in San Jose, CaliforniaIntroductionA career in IBM Software means you'll be part of a team that transforms our customer's challenges into solutions. Seeking new possibilities and always staying curious, we are a team dedicated to creating the world's leading AI-powered, cloud-native software solutions for our customers.We are seeking a skilled back-end developer to join our IBM Software team. As part of our team, you will be responsible for developing and maintaining high-quality software products, working with a variety of technologies and programming languages.Your Role and ResponsibilitiesThis position is in watsonx Orchestrate's AI assistant API and Runtime team. Our team is responsible for implementing our public APIs and orchestrating various AI backend systems that are the heart of watsonx Orchestrate. You will work with other development teams to understand their API and data needs. You will collaborate with Site Reliability Engineers (SRE) and operations teams to improve watsonx Orchestrate's overall scalability, performance, and reliability.Although this position is primarily for back-end components, you will make the customer and business requirements your top priority. You will work with data scientists, user experience designers, and product managers to understand requirements and create technical architectures. Your responsibilities will span the entire lifecycle of your services, including gathering requirements, design, development, continuous integration/deployment and supporting operations. You need to be able to think strategically to develop long-term architectural roadmaps, while continuously delivering new features to make incremental progress.Required Technical and Professional Expertise

  • Professional experience with SQL databases, such as Postgres.
  • Professional experience designing and developing enterprise applications.Preferred Technical and Professional Expertise
  • Experience writing enterprise applications with Java, GoLang, Python.
  • Experience with deployment and management of microservices to Kubernetes or OpenShift clusters.About Business UnitIBM Software infuses core business operations with intelligence-from machine learning to generative AI-to help make organizations more responsive, productive, and resilient.Your Life @ IBMIn a world where technology never stands still, we understand that dedication to our clients' success, innovation that matters, and trust and personal responsibility in all our relationships, lives in what we do as IBMers.Are you ready to be an IBMer?About IBMIBM's greatest invention is the IBMer. We believe that through the application of intelligence, reason and science, we can improve business, society and the human condition.Location StatementIBM offers a competitive and comprehensive benefits program. Eligible employees may have access to healthcare benefits, financial programs, generous paid time off, training and educational resources, and diverse employee resource groups.Being You @ IBMIBM is committed to creating a diverse environment and is proud to be an equal-opportunity employer.
    #J-18808-Ljbffr

Keywords: IBM Computing, Fremont , Software Engineer for AI assistant for watsonx Orchestrate, IT / Software / Systems , San Jose, California

Click here to apply!

Didn't find what you're looking for? Search again!

I'm looking for
in category
within


Log In or Create An Account

Get the latest California jobs by following @recnetCA on Twitter!

Fremont RSS job feeds